Resort Description
Set on a pleasant beach just 3 miles from Willemstad and 7 miles from the airport, this is one of the most upbeat of Curacao's full-service hotels. The stylish and colorful contemporary-historical bent makes it more attractive for those looking solely for a fun vacation resort.
Set on lovely landscaped grounds, the bright squash-color main building has a spacious open-air lobby that sports a wonderful array of custom appointments and antiques. A posh sitting area dressed with woven-rush and rattan seating divides the reception area from the bar, set one level up to survey the scene.
The 196 larger-than-average guest rooms feature fine reproduction furniture over carpeting or tile, air conditioning, blackout drapes, phones with data ports, TVs, various bed configurations, combination baths, and balconies with sea views.
Guests in the watering hole need only scamper 10 steps to refill their glasses at the pool bar, which sits under a charming Key West-style kiosk with brightly painted jalousies. Like the bars, the international, Italian, and seafood restaurants offer great variety and excellent service in a compact area.
A small, star-shape plunge pool complements the large freshwater pool, and two lighted tennis courts and beach volleyball supplement the water sports center's scuba instruction, water-skiing, jet-skiing, sailing, sail-boarding, and snorkeling. Programs of activities and a playground round out the offerings. Conference facilities accommodate 400 across several meeting rooms, and a boutique, gift and sundries shops, a beauty salon, and a travel agency also are onsite.
The staff is friendly and helpful at this lively hotel that provides stylish surroundings and a convenient location for tourists and business travelers!
